London Mining
London Mining is incorporated and registered in the UK, and is developing mines to supply the global steel industry. The Company has operational mining, exploration and development projects located in Sierra Leone, Saudi Arabia, Greenland, Mexico and South Africa, and has total iron ore resources of 1.3 billion tonnes containing an estimated 461 million tonnes of iron. In 2007, London Mining raised over USD 185 million to advance iron ore production from its projects, and listed on the Oslo Axess, a marketplace regulated by the Oslo Stock Exchange on 9 October 2007.  In August 2008 London Mining sold its Brazilian operations to Arcelor Mittal for USD 810 million and returned USD 344 million to shareholders and USD 60 million to bond holders. The balance of funds received is being allocated to existing and new projects. London Mining is trading under the Reuters symbol LOND.OL and Bloomberg symbol LOND:NO.

Wits Basin
Wits Basin is a minerals exploration and development company holding interests in three exploration projects and currently does not claim to have any mineral reserves on any project.  Its common stock trades on the Over-the-Counter Bulletin Board under the symbol "WITM."
